composite role menu - copy menu function in PFCG

Question: Hello,

We are in the middle of integration testing and we are using composite roles. When I have to maintain (add or remove tcodes) and transport a "single" role that is part of a composite role, the role menu for the composite is out of synch with the user menu after the transport.

The manual fix for this is to go into the composite role via PFCG in the destination system and push the Read Menu button. This will read the latest menus of the single roles.

I would like to know if there is a job that I can schedule that can synchonize the composite role to the single roles assigned to it. Will PFCG_TIME_DEPENDENCY do this for us?

Thanks,

Ryan

Answer:
Why don't you transport the composite role and flag the option 'include the single roles'. tp should see that the generation runs right then ...

there's several settings you can choose in tabel prgn_cust concerning transport of roles. take a look at note 571276 for some of them.

Answer:
Try creating a composite role

Then add some singles to it but DO NOT go to the menu tab and import - leave it red.

Save the composite - it will show the menu tab as red.

Chuck the composite onto a user and have a look...

Depending on the release you get a menu anyway - no need to re-read or import each time you change the contents of the single roles.

Very annoying if you've already maintained the menus as it won't work after that.
